This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Principal AI/ML Engineer in the United States.

As a Principal AI/ML Engineer, you will lead the design, development, and deployment of advanced AI systems that power critical operational workflows. This role offers the opportunity to architect scalable AI infrastructure, implement multi-agent and multi-modal solutions, and mentor engineers to advance technical excellence. You will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ams to translate complex requirements into production-ready AI systems capable of supporting large-scale, regulated, and offline-capable environments. By driving technical strategy and establishing engineering standards, you will play a key role in shaping the future of AI-powered operations and human-AI collaboration. This position emphasizes innovation, reliability, and impact in mission-critical applications.

Accountabilities:

·        Lead the design and implementation of enterprise-scale AI/ML systems that support complex operational workflows.

·        Architect AI infrastructure capable of multi-agent orchestration, multi-modal reasoning, and knowledge graph integration.

·        Translate operational needs into technical roadmaps and practical AI solutions.

·        Define system-level standards for model development, evaluation, and deployment, ensuring scalability and reliability.

·        Collaborate with infrastructure teams to build robust data pipelines that power AI applications.

·        Mentor senior and staff engineers, promoting best practices in AI/ML engineering and technical leadership.

·        Establish evaluation frameworks, SLOs, and monitoring practices for AI system performance and reliability.



Requirements

·        M.S. in Computer Science, Engineering, or equivalent practical experience.

·        10+ years of experience designing and deploying large-scale, distributed AI/ML systems.

·        Proven experience integrating LLMs with retrieval systems and implementing real-world AI solutions at scale.

·        Strong understanding of AI system safety, model evaluation, red-teaming, and secure ML practices in regulated environments.

·        Experience with multi-modal AI, agent orchestration, and graph-based reasoning systems.

·        Familiarity with NLP techniques such as Named Entity Recognition (NER) and information retrieval methods.

·        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ional technical initiatives and mentor engineering teams.

Preferred Qualifications:

·        Background in defense, national security, or other mission-critical domains.

·        Experience orchestrating systems that combine text, structured data, and domain-specific signals.

·        Strong track record of technical leadership in high-stakes, regulated environments.
